Z-phase counter The following values are displayed for each linear encoder connected to the servo motor-side.
For an absolute position linear encoder, "0" is displayed.
For an incremental linear encoder, the Z-phase counter (distance from the linear encoder home position
(reference mark)) (32-bit data) is displayed after the Z-phase is passed. The value before the Z-phase is passed
is undefined.
For an A/B/Z-phase differential output linear encoder, the Z-phase counter (distance from the linear encoder
home position (Z-phase)) (32-bit data) is displayed after the Z-phase is passed. Before the Z-phase is passed, a
free-run counter, which set the position where the power is turned on as "0", is displayed.
Temperature of servo motor thermistor The thermistor temperature is displayed for the servo motor with a thermistor.
For the servo motors without a thermistor, "9999" is displayed.
For the servo motor with a thermistor, refer to the user's manual for the servo motor being used.
Torque equivalent to disturbance The difference between the necessary torque and the actually required torque (torque current value) to drive the
servo motor is displayed as the torque equivalent to disturbance.
Thrust equivalent to disturbance The difference between the necessary thrust and the actually required thrust (thrust current value) to drive the
linear servo motor is displayed as the thrust equivalent to disturbance.
Overload alarm margin The margins for the alarm levels of [AL. 050 Overload 1] and [AL. 051 Overload 2] are displayed as a
percentage.
Excessive error alarm margin The margin for the excessive error alarm trigger level is displayed in the encoder pulse unit. The excessive error
alarm occurs when the margin is 0 pulse.
Settling time The period of time (settling time) from the completion of the command to INP (In-position) on is displayed.
Overshoot amount The overshoot amount during position mode is displayed in units of encoder pulses.
Motor/load side position deviation In the fully closed loop control mode, a deviation between the servo motor-side position and load-side position is
displayed. The number of pulses is displayed in the load-side encoder unit.
Motor/load side speed deviation In the fully closed loop control mode, a deviation between the servo motor-side speed and load-side speed is
displayed.
Internal temperature of encoder The internal temperature detected by the encoder is displayed.
For the linear servo motor, "9999" is displayed.
